San Francisco (SFO) to Kona (KOA) Flight Duration, Distance, and Route Details
When flying SFO to KOA, it helps to go in knowing what to expect for your travel day. Here are a few quick facts to help you prepare for this medium-haul leisure flight:
Average flight time: 5 to 6.5 hours, depending on routing
Miles traveled (approximate): 2,400 to 2,600 miles
Time zone change: Pacific Time to Hawaii-Aleutian Time (-2 hours during Daylight Savings Time, -3 hours in winter)

What to Expect at Kona International Airport (KOA)
Your island vacation starts the moment your flight SFO to Kona, Hawaii lands. We mean that literally: Kona International Airport has an open-air layout with semi-outdoor walkways and terminal areas, so you’ll feel the island breeze right away.
Typically, passengers on flights to Kona deplane from via stairs directly onto the tarmac, and you’ll generally spend significantly more time outdoors than you would at a typical mainland airport. Because the airport is smaller with limited indoor space, it’s smart to dress for warm weather and plan ahead if you’re traveling with young children, older adults, or anyone who might be more sensitive to heat and weather conditions.

What’s the Best Time to Travel from San Francisco to Kona?
Anytime's a great time to trade San Francisco's fog for Kona's sunshine, but the best time to visit Kona depends on your travel style.
Winter & Summer: These are peak seasons, so expect larger crowds and higher flight demand.
Spring & Fall: These "shoulder seasons" are ideal if you're looking for fewer crowds and better deals.
Summer Waters: The ocean is typically calmer in the summer, so it's great for anybody who's drawn to swimming and snorkeling.
Winter Waves: The winter months bring bigger ocean swells, which are a major draw for the surfing crowd.
Getting From KOA to Kona and Nearby Areas
Public transit is extremely limited on the Big Island, so for most travelers, booking a rental car in advance will give you the most freedom to access beaches, scenic drives, and outdoor activities. Rideshares and taxis are options, but availability may be limited, especially if your flight from San Francisco to Hawaii arrives at night. Some hotels and resorts may offer shuttle service, but make sure to check arrival schedules and pre-book if needed.
Depending on traffic and weather conditions, these are some common travel times:
Kailua-Kona: 15 to 20 minutes away.
The Kohala Coast: 30 to 45 minutes away.
Hawaii Volcanoes National Park: 2+ hours away.
What to Do in Kona After You Land
Beach Day: Spend an afternoon relaxing on the beautiful beaches of the Kona or Kohala Coast, or grab some gear and go for a snorkel.
Manta Ray Night Dive: For a truly unforgettable experience, book a night dive to see manta rays up close.
Kona Coffee: Visit local coffee farms to taste the world-famous Kona coffee right from the source.
Explore the Island: Take a scenic coastal drive in your rental car or explore the otherworldly landscapes of Hawaii Volcanoes National Park.
